Complete our questionnaire to learn if your loved one is eligible for financial assistance through the Arizona Long Term Care System (ALTCS).

​

If eligible for the program, you can use it to pay for:

​

  • In-Home Caregiving

  • Emergency Alert System

  • Home-Delivered Meals

  • Respite Care

  • Assisted Living 

  • Memory Care

  • Home Health Care

  • Hospice Care

Caregiver Burnout Statistics
  • Prevalence of Burnout: About 78% of caregivers report experiencing burnout.

  • Mental Health Impact: Nearly 1 in 4 caregivers report feeling socially isolated.

  • Physical Health Risks: Caregivers are more likely than non-caregivers to have chronic diseases.

  • Work-Life Balance: Nearly 70% of family caregivers report difficulty balancing work and caregiving responsibilities.
